I LOVE IPMI!

I have nothing connected to this board but a power cord and a CAT5 cable.

I just linked a ISO of ubuntu off my NAS, and virtualy installed it as DVD drive. Click reset on the IPMI, and the system see the "DVD" and boot from it. Ohhh this is great! No hunched over a system, burning off an ISO and hooking up a USB DVD drive. Just sit my butt down in my chair. :cool:

From what we can tell last night the chips are hitting a thermal threshold and downclocking.

I will try flipping the fans. I also have better ones on the way.
 
Might consider smaller fans if you haven't already.

Looking good K
 
yea with them just sitting on there you've got the dead spot from the motor hub right over the die. Probably not the most efficient way of cooling them. you could try gutting some old fans and using the frames as a spacer (or ghetto-rig up something else). The nice thing about having a 4p rig is that you can try something on one or two CPUs and see if its actually making a difference in real-time :D
 
Might consider smaller fans if you haven't already.

Looking good K

Or some sort of 120mm - 80mm reducer. You end up with an awfully big dead spot right in the middle due to the size of the fans. Alternatively, you could scoot them over one way or the other so the one side of the fan is more or less even with the side of the heatsink. That would move the dead spot more off the heatsink. You would probably have to attach them somehow if you went that route.
